Abstract
This basic level instruction course focuses on imparting appropriate skills in clinical low vision. The objective of this comprehensive course is to demystify the concept of low vision, impart skills in assessing low vision cases in the clinic and in dispensing low vision aids [LVA]. It begins by defining low vision, its etiology and epidemiology and the cardinal treatment principles, followed by exploring various types of optical & non-optical low vision aids [LVA] available in the global market. Finally the course is wound up by discussing how to assess low vision patients in the clinic and how to dispense LVA. At the end of the course, participants will become proficient in identifying, assessing and treating low vision cases in their day-to-day practice, thus, integrating low vision care into their clinical practice.
